Я хочу, чтобы мое приложение .Net отображало уведомление в системном трее. Поэтому я хочу показать значок для этого, может ли кто-нибудь сказать, как это сделать?Как отобразить значок в системном трее?
ответ
В приложениях .Net вы можете указать файл для использования в качестве значка - это может быть растровое изображение или png и т. Д., Поэтому просто используйте свою любимую программу для редактирования изображений, чтобы создать значок.
Этот article дает советы о том, чтобы ваше приложение помещало значок в системный трей.
Надеюсь, это поможет.
Откройте основную форму для своего приложения, зайдите на панель инструментов, откройте раздел «Все окна Windows» и отпустите NotifyIcon в своей форме. Затем добавьте значок, который вы хотите в NotifyIcon.
Возможно, вы также захотите изменить свойство ShowInTaskbar вашей формы на false, когда форма сведена к минимуму, и обработать событие двойного щелчка NotifyIcon для восстановления формы и вернуть ShowInTaskbar в true.
Вы должны добавить NotifyIcon к вашей форме Windows и установить Icon свойства соответствующего значок, установите ShowInTaskbar свойства формы к ложному.
Возможно, вам также захочется обработать событие закрытия формы и скрыть, а не закрыть форму; добавление ContextMenuStrip к NotifyIcon позволит вам предоставить контекстное меню с параметрами «Выход» и «Настройки» с соответствующими обработчиками.
См. Это, он охватывает все комбинации щелчков мыши с NotifyIcon, а также многое другое. Код находится в шаблоне и управляется настройкой проекта, чтобы вы могли реализовать логику NotifyIcon во всех своих проектах без каких-либо усилий по кодированию.
Подробнее Здесь
- 1. Как отобразить значок в системном трее для службы окна C#.?
- 2. Значок в системном трее для расширения Chrome
- 3. Значок в системном трее без виджетов
- 4. Hardcodet.Wpf.TaskbarNotification Blank Duplicate значок в системном трее
- 5. Как показать файл значка в системном трее?
- 6. Как показать Google приложений Chrome значок в системном трее
- 7. Как установить значок в системном трее, используя только AWT
- 8. Как обновить значок в системном трее с помощью TideSDK?
- 9. значок в системном трее не отображается при запуске программы
- 10. Скрыть форму в системном трее
- 11. Delphi - значок в системном трее, не открывающий приложение
- 12. Пользовательский значок в системном трее "всплывающие подсказки" для Qt?
- 13. Каковы размеры значков в системном трее?
- 14. Текст в системном трее вместо значка
- 15. Изменение значка в системном трее в java
- 16. Как сохранить призма в системном трее?
- 17. Tkinter: Как сделать приложение в системном трее?
- 18. Как разрешить Windows EXIT в системном трее?
- 19. Как разместить приложение Java в системном трее?
- 20. Как обнаружить изменения в системном трее Windows?
- 21. Как запустить .exe в системном трее?
- 22. Отсутствующие значки в системном трее на Fedora 19 Desktop Edition
- 23. Как восстановить значок DB2 в системном лотке
- 24. Эффективный способ сделать приложение в системном трее
- 25. Что такое vshub.exe в системном трее?
- 26. службы сообщений Windows, в системном трее
- 27. Qt Несколько значков в системном трее
- 28. Как просить Windows размер значков в системном трее?
- 29. Скрытие моей программы в системном трее в Windows
- 30. Создайте фоновый процесс с иконкой в системном трее